Transaction 86dcf6fbfbb3e1d42ee517630011eaeba57eb286565379384de684240d2a7be6
1 Input
1 Output
-
86dcf6fbfbb3e1d42ee517630011eaeba57eb286565379384de684240d2a7be6:0
- value
- 372434
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1feb7ff187ff8143919fa037bc3b7b99cb44361
- address
- bc1qk8lt0lcc0lupgwgelgphhsahhxwtgsmpt0kxqq